-- Derived from AWS service descriptions, licensed under Apache 2.0.

-- |
-- Module      : Amazonka.Redshift.GetClusterCredentials
-- Copyright   : (c) 2013-2023 Brendan Hay
-- License     : Mozilla Public License, v. 2.0.
-- Maintainer  : Brendan Hay
-- Stability   : auto-generated
-- Portability : non-portable (GHC extensions)
--
-- Returns a database user name and temporary password with temporary
-- authorization to log on to an Amazon Redshift database. The action
-- returns the database user name prefixed with @IAM:@ if @AutoCreate@ is
-- @False@ or @IAMA:@ if @AutoCreate@ is @True@. You can optionally specify
-- one or more database user groups that the user will join at log on. By
-- default, the temporary credentials expire in 900 seconds. You can
-- optionally specify a duration between 900 seconds (15 minutes) and 3600
-- seconds (60 minutes). For more information, see
-- <https://docs.aws.amazon.com/redshift/latest/mgmt/generating-user-credentials.html Using IAM Authentication to Generate Database User Credentials>
-- in the Amazon Redshift Cluster Management Guide.
--
-- The Identity and Access Management (IAM) user or role that runs
-- GetClusterCredentials must have an IAM policy attached that allows
-- access to all necessary actions and resources. For more information
-- about permissions, see
-- <https://docs.aws.amazon.com/redshift/latest/mgmt/redshift-iam-access-control-identity-based.html#redshift-policy-resources.getclustercredentials-resources Resource Policies for GetClusterCredentials>
-- in the Amazon Redshift Cluster Management Guide.
--
-- If the @DbGroups@ parameter is specified, the IAM policy must allow the
-- @redshift:JoinGroup@ action with access to the listed @dbgroups@.
--
-- In addition, if the @AutoCreate@ parameter is set to @True@, then the
-- policy must include the @redshift:CreateClusterUser@ permission.
--
-- If the @DbName@ parameter is specified, the IAM policy must allow access
-- to the resource @dbname@ for the specified database name.

-- | The request parameters to get cluster credentials.
--
-- /See:/ 'newGetClusterCredentials' smart constructor.
data GetClusterCredentials = GetClusterCredentials'
  { -- | Create a database user with the name specified for the user named in
    -- @DbUser@ if one does not exist.
    autoCreate :: Prelude.Maybe Prelude.Bool,
    -- | A list of the names of existing database groups that the user named in
    -- @DbUser@ will join for the current session, in addition to any group
    -- memberships for an existing user. If not specified, a new user is added
    -- only to PUBLIC.
    --
    -- Database group name constraints
    --
    -- -   Must be 1 to 64 alphanumeric characters or hyphens
    --
    -- -   Must contain only lowercase letters, numbers, underscore, plus sign,
    --     period (dot), at symbol (\@), or hyphen.
    --
    -- -   First character must be a letter.
    --
    -- -   Must not contain a colon ( : ) or slash ( \/ ).
    --
    -- -   Cannot be a reserved word. A list of reserved words can be found in
    --     <http://docs.aws.amazon.com/redshift/latest/dg/r_pg_keywords.html Reserved Words>
    --     in the Amazon Redshift Database Developer Guide.
    dbGroups :: Prelude.Maybe [Prelude.Text],
    -- | The name of a database that @DbUser@ is authorized to log on to. If
    -- @DbName@ is not specified, @DbUser@ can log on to any existing database.
    --
    -- Constraints:
    --
    -- -   Must be 1 to 64 alphanumeric characters or hyphens
    --
    -- -   Must contain uppercase or lowercase letters, numbers, underscore,
    --     plus sign, period (dot), at symbol (\@), or hyphen.
    --
    -- -   First character must be a letter.
    --
    -- -   Must not contain a colon ( : ) or slash ( \/ ).
    --
    -- -   Cannot be a reserved word. A list of reserved words can be found in
    --     <http://docs.aws.amazon.com/redshift/latest/dg/r_pg_keywords.html Reserved Words>
    --     in the Amazon Redshift Database Developer Guide.
    dbName :: Prelude.Maybe Prelude.Text,
    -- | The number of seconds until the returned temporary password expires.
    --
    -- Constraint: minimum 900, maximum 3600.
    --
    -- Default: 900
    durationSeconds :: Prelude.Maybe Prelude.Int,
    -- | The name of a database user. If a user name matching @DbUser@ exists in
    -- the database, the temporary user credentials have the same permissions
    -- as the existing user. If @DbUser@ doesn\'t exist in the database and
    -- @Autocreate@ is @True@, a new user is created using the value for
    -- @DbUser@ with PUBLIC permissions. If a database user matching the value
    -- for @DbUser@ doesn\'t exist and @Autocreate@ is @False@, then the
    -- command succeeds but the connection attempt will fail because the user
    -- doesn\'t exist in the database.
    --
    -- For more information, see
    -- <https://docs.aws.amazon.com/redshift/latest/dg/r_CREATE_USER.html CREATE USER>
    -- in the Amazon Redshift Database Developer Guide.
    --
    -- Constraints:
    --
    -- -   Must be 1 to 64 alphanumeric characters or hyphens. The user name
    --     can\'t be @PUBLIC@.
    --
    -- -   Must contain uppercase or lowercase letters, numbers, underscore,
    --     plus sign, period (dot), at symbol (\@), or hyphen.
    --
    -- -   First character must be a letter.
    --
    -- -   Must not contain a colon ( : ) or slash ( \/ ).
    --
    -- -   Cannot be a reserved word. A list of reserved words can be found in
    --     <http://docs.aws.amazon.com/redshift/latest/dg/r_pg_keywords.html Reserved Words>
    --     in the Amazon Redshift Database Developer Guide.
    dbUser :: Prelude.Text,
    -- | The unique identifier of the cluster that contains the database for
    -- which you are requesting credentials. This parameter is case sensitive.
    clusterIdentifier :: Prelude.Text
  }
  deriving (Prelude.Eq, Prelude.Read, Prelude.Show, Prelude.Generic)

-- | Temporary credentials with authorization to log on to an Amazon Redshift
-- database.
--
-- /See:/ 'newGetClusterCredentialsResponse' smart constructor.
data GetClusterCredentialsResponse = GetClusterCredentialsResponse'
  { -- | A temporary password that authorizes the user name returned by @DbUser@
    -- to log on to the database @DbName@.
    dbPassword :: Prelude.Maybe (Data.Sensitive Prelude.Text),
    -- | A database user name that is authorized to log on to the database
    -- @DbName@ using the password @DbPassword@. If the specified DbUser exists
    -- in the database, the new user name has the same database permissions as
    -- the the user named in DbUser. By default, the user is added to PUBLIC.
    -- If the @DbGroups@ parameter is specifed, @DbUser@ is added to the listed
    -- groups for any sessions created using these credentials.
    dbUser :: Prelude.Maybe Prelude.Text,
    -- | The date and time the password in @DbPassword@ expires.
    expiration :: Prelude.Maybe Data.ISO8601,
    -- | The response's http status code.
    httpStatus :: Prelude.Int
  }
  deriving (Prelude.Eq, Prelude.Show, Prelude.Generic)
